Output 6cbe1f376a7d84d68de98a2b495ca42b6e328950fe4b9ab985b1ace504e28dfe:32

value
2607284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1de9d430a4074ca11e04733e635e2288f910b750 OP_EQUAL
address
34RBdpbHUsAtj8zfYJezJNZFUmcqLhK4W9
transaction
6cbe1f376a7d84d68de98a2b495ca42b6e328950fe4b9ab985b1ace504e28dfe
spent
true